Melissa: Any scoop on the final season of Gossip Girl?
New hottie alert! The show is currently looking to cast the role of a handsome international businessman named Jean-Pierre, who is a bit older than our core group and will recur in season six. Added bonus? An accent, a French one to be exact.

Kimberly: I'll make this simple: Girls, Girls, Girls!
Are you just as obsessed with Lena Dunham's HBO series as we are? And do you want even more episodes? Well, good news, season two is coming soon! "We're doing our second season now, and we're shooting now, and that's another ten," executive producer Judd Apatow tells us. "I hope that we can start doing some more because ten is not enough. When you're getting interested, it ends."

Conor: Just marathoned all of American Horror Story and I'm obsessed! Can't wait to see Adam Levine in season two. Any scoop on his role?
You're in luck, AHS newcomer, as we just caught up with the Maroon 5 frontman to chat about his debut on the hit FX series. "I'm newly married and I go with my wife on our honeymoon," Adam teases. "I don't want to tell you too much and it and actually I should shut my mouth because [Ryan Murphy] will freak out, but it's gory…it sounds like so much fun and that's why I wanted to do it. I was like, this doesn't even sound like acting; this sounds, like, hysterical, funny, dark and cool and right up my alley." Sounds like it's right up our alley, too!

Jess: You've been holding out on Hawaii Five-0 fans on the scoop front! Care to make it up to us now?
Fans biting their nails over Michelle Borth being upped to series regular can chillax. (Are the kids still saying that these days?) "I think there are some fans who don't want a new member and they don't want to disrupt the entirety of the four, and I do kind of agree," she told us at the Monte Carlo TV Festival. "I don't want to come in and be disruptive either. I want it to be a gradual easing in for sure." As for Steve and Catherine's romance? "I think it will be a rocky road," Michelle teases.
